How your QuitNumber is calculated

Three straightforward assumptions, combined into one formula. Figures below use United States and a worked example at age 25.

1

Monthly cost of a good-enough life

An estimated cost of living for one adult, refreshed in the background and converted to local currency.

$3,200 / month
2

Years you'll need to fund

Your country's average life expectancy, refreshed every few months from the World Bank, minus your current age.

78.9 − 25 = 53.9 years
3

The lump sum that covers it

Invested at an assumed real annual return, the amount that pays your monthly cost every month for exactly that many years.

$844,031

The formula

QuitNumber = (Monthly cost × 12) × 1 − (1 + r)−nr
r  assumed real annual return  = 4.0%
n  years to fund  = life expectancy − age = 53.9

This is the standard present value of a finite annuity. As n grows large (a young age relative to life expectancy), it converges toward Monthly cost × 12 ÷ r — the familiar "save 25× your annual expenses" rule. A shorter horizon correctly asks for less, because there are fewer years left to fund.

For someone in United States at age 25, funding $3,200/month for 53.9 years at a 4.0% real return:

QuitNumber = $844,031

(vs. $960,000 under the classic infinite-horizon 25× rule)
